By Sam AshurstFeb 9th 20091. Natalie Portman & Hayden Christensen - Star Wars Episode II: Attack Of The Clones (2002)
Between Christensen’s sulky adolescent brooding, Portman’s doe-eyed emptiness and a stream of beyond-cliché digital courting locales – his hometown, a balcony, a windswept field – this is as close as we’re ever going to get to Dawson’s Creek In Space.
The nagging feeling that Pacey’s going to emerge from a shuttle and deliver some smug line about everyone having their whole lives ahead of them is muted only by the crushing realisation that it’s all so very real - this it actually what Lucas made and wanted.
He can't act. She can't emote. Their dialogue is dire ("I wish I could just wish away my feelings!"). Sure - love hurts, but this is all pain, no gain.
